Credit Check for New Cellular Service?


With the increasing frequency of Identity Theft, I am extremely hesitant to
give my Soc Security Nbr to cell phone providers or any of the online
vendors (e.g., Amazon). Surely, there must be a way you can get service w/o
exposing your Soc Security Nbr (to enable them to do the "mandatory" credit
check).

California has a law prohibiting cell phone providers from requiring SSN's
for cell phone service. Wouldn't it be nice if this was a nationwide law?

Re: Credit Check for New Cellular Service?


Joseph wrote:
> I'm not sure how California can do that if that's the case. Any time
> you are extended credit the orgainization extending credit to you is
> entitled to get your SSN to check your credit history. And why
> shouldn't they do a credit check? Do you really think they want to
> issue credit to any old person have them run up a bunch of charges and
> then just skip town. How would you have them protect themselves? A
> credit score is required to get service pretty much everywhere in the
> world.


They don't NEED the SSN to run a credit check. It makes it easier for
the credit bureaus, but with enough other info (name, address, etc),
they can do it. This has been explained often in the Action Line columns
in CA newspapers, and in other local press.
